Driving in Fiji - What You Need to Know

Driving in Fiji offers a unique opportunity to explore the islands at your own pace, but it is important to be well-prepared before you start your journey. When you arrange for a car rental in Fiji, remember that traffic moves on the left side of the road. While the main arterial routes like the Queens Road and Kings Road are generally well-maintained, you should expect winding, coastal terrain that demands full attention and a relaxed approach to speed. Keep in mind that roads can become slippery during tropical rain, and rural stretches often pass through villages where pedestrians, cyclists, and wandering livestock are common. Traffic in urban hubs like Suva can be congested during peak hours, so plan your travel accordingly. Parking is usually straightforward outside of the busiest town centers, where you should look for designated lots to avoid obstruction. Fuel stations are widely available near major towns and the Nadi International Airport, but it is wise to fill up before heading into remote areas. By remaining alert, keeping a safe following distance, and embracing the island-wide pace, you will find driving here a rewarding part of your Fijian adventure.

Explore Fiji by Car – Car Rental Tips and Travel Guide

Discover the breathtaking beauty of the South Pacific at your own pace with a reliable car rental in Fiji. Whether you are arriving at Nadi International Airport or exploring the lush landscapes of Viti Levu, having your own vehicle provides the ultimate freedom to chase waterfalls, visit authentic local villages, and relax on secluded white-sand beaches like Natadola Bay. For those planning to stick to the well-maintained Queens or Kings Roads, a compact car is perfectly sufficient and budget-friendly, while an SUV or 4WD is highly recommended if your travel plans include navigating unpaved rural paths or the rugged interior. As Fiji is a year-round destination, daily rental prices fluctuate based on demand; expect to pay between €20 and €40 per day during the low season (November to April), while high season rates can range from €45 to €85. Please note that seasonality plays a key role in pricing, with higher costs typically aligning with peak holiday periods. Driving in Fiji is on the left-hand side of the road, and while main highways are in good condition, always remain vigilant for pedestrians and livestock. FAQs about renting a car in Fiji

Is it worth renting a car to explore Fiji?

Absolutely. Renting a car provides the freedom to explore the islands on your own schedule, allowing you to discover hidden beaches, local markets, and scenic coastal lookouts that are difficult to reach via public transportation or organized tours. It is widely considered one of the most rewarding ways to experience the beauty of Viti Levu at your own pace.

What type of vehicle should I choose for my Fijian road trip?

For sticking to main highways like Queens Road and Kings Road, a reliable compact or mid-sized sedan is perfectly adequate and fuel-efficient. However, if you plan to venture off the beaten path into more rural areas or the interior, choosing a 4WD or SUV will give you better handling and clearance for unpaved tracks and potentially uneven road conditions.

When is the best time to visit Fiji regarding rental car prices?

Rental car prices in Fiji typically fluctuate with tourism demand. June is often one of the most budget-friendly months, while August and the peak season starting in May tend to see higher demand and prices. Booking your vehicle well in advance is highly recommended to secure the best rates, especially if you are planning to visit during the popular dry season.

Where are the most convenient locations to pick up a rental car?

The most convenient place to pick up your rental car is at Nadi International Airport, where many major international and reputable local rental companies have desks just after the arrival area. Many companies also offer the flexibility to arrange pick-up or drop-off at your resort or hotel across Viti Levu, making it seamless to start your journey.

Are there any specific driving tips or peculiarities I should know?

Fiji follows the British rule of driving on the left, so stay alert at intersections. It is strongly advised to avoid driving at night outside of major towns, as roads often lack lighting and you may encounter wandering livestock or pedestrians. Also, be prepared for frequent speed bumps when entering villages; these are designed to keep everyone safe, so always obey the posted speed limits.
